feat: Implement uptime monitoring data retention

Ensured data is cleared from uptime_data and ping_data collections based on retention settings. Added separate manual shrink database buttons for uptime and server monitoring retention in the data retention settings panel.

import React, { useState, useEffect } from 'react';
import { Button } from "@/components/ui/button";
import { Card, CardContent, CardDescription, CardFooter, CardHeader, CardTitle } from "@/components/ui/card";
import { Input } from "@/components/ui/input";
import { Label } from "@/components/ui/label";
import { Alert, AlertDescription } from "@/components/ui/alert";
import { Loader2, Database, Trash2, AlertTriangle, Globe, Server } from "lucide-react";
import { useToast } from "@/hooks/use-toast";
import { useLanguage } from "@/contexts/LanguageContext";
import { authService } from "@/services/authService";
import { dataRetentionService } from "@/services/dataRetentionService";
interface RetentionSettings {
uptimeRetentionDays: number;
serverRetentionDays: number;
}
const DataRetentionSettings = () => {
const { t } = useLanguage();
const { toast } = useToast();
const [settings, setSettings] = useState<RetentionSettings>({
uptimeRetentionDays: 30,
serverRetentionDays: 30
});
const [isLoading, setIsLoading] = useState(true);
const [isSaving, setIsSaving] = useState(false);
const [isUptimeShrinking, setIsUptimeShrinking] = useState(false);
const [isServerShrinking, setIsServerShrinking] = useState(false);
const [isFullShrinking, setIsFullShrinking] = useState(false);
const [lastCleanup, setLastCleanup] = useState<string | null>(null);
// Check if user is super admin
const currentUser = authService.getCurrentUser();
const isSuperAdmin = currentUser?.role === "superadmin";
useEffect(() => {
if (isSuperAdmin) {
loadSettings();
}
}, [isSuperAdmin]);
const loadSettings = async () => {
try {
setIsLoading(true);
const result = await dataRetentionService.getRetentionSettings();
if (result) {
setSettings({
uptimeRetentionDays: result.uptimeRetentionDays || 30,
serverRetentionDays: result.serverRetentionDays || 30
});
setLastCleanup(result.lastCleanup);
}
} catch (error) {
console.error("Error loading retention settings:", error);
toast({
title: "Error",
description: "Failed to load retention settings",
variant: "destructive",
});
} finally {
setIsLoading(false);
}
};
const handleSave = async () => {
try {
setIsSaving(true);
await dataRetentionService.updateRetentionSettings(settings);
toast({
title: "Settings saved",
description: "Data retention settings have been updated",
});
} catch (error) {
console.error("Error saving retention settings:", error);
toast({
title: "Error",
description: "Failed to save retention settings",
variant: "destructive",
});
} finally {
setIsSaving(false);
}
};
const handleUptimeShrink = async () => {
try {
setIsUptimeShrinking(true);
const result = await dataRetentionService.manualUptimeCleanup();
toast({
title: "Uptime cleanup completed",
description: `Deleted ${result.deletedRecords} old uptime records`,
});
// Reload settings to get updated last cleanup time
await loadSettings();
} catch (error) {
console.error("Error during uptime cleanup:", error);
toast({
title: "Error",
description: "Failed to perform uptime data cleanup",
variant: "destructive",
});
} finally {
setIsUptimeShrinking(false);
}
};
const handleServerShrink = async () => {
try {
setIsServerShrinking(true);
const result = await dataRetentionService.manualServerCleanup();
toast({
title: "Server cleanup completed",
description: `Deleted ${result.deletedRecords} old server records`,
});
// Reload settings to get updated last cleanup time
await loadSettings();
} catch (error) {
console.error("Error during server cleanup:", error);
toast({
title: "Error",
description: "Failed to perform server data cleanup",
variant: "destructive",
});
} finally {
setIsServerShrinking(false);
}
};
const handleFullShrink = async () => {
try {
setIsFullShrinking(true);
const result = await dataRetentionService.manualCleanup();
toast({
title: "Database cleanup completed",
description: `Deleted ${result.deletedRecords} old records`,
});
// Reload settings to get updated last cleanup time
await loadSettings();
} catch (error) {
console.error("Error during manual cleanup:", error);
toast({
title: "Error",
description: "Failed to perform database cleanup",
variant: "destructive",
});
} finally {
setIsFullShrinking(false);
}
};
